Types of Study Abroad Programs
1. Full Degree Programs
This is one of the most common study abroad programs where students pursue a full undergraduate, postgraduate, diploma or doctoral degree abroad.
Popular destinations include:
- Canada
- USA
- Australia
- UK
- Germany
- Dubai
- France
2. Student Exchange Programs
Student exchange programs enable students to pursue a semester or academic year abroad in an institution that is a partner of their university, as long as they are still attending the home university.
Benefits include:
- Reduced total expenses in comparison with full-degree programs.
- International exposure through the classes and cultures.
- Transferring academic credits back home.

3. Short-Term International Studies Programs.
Such programs are from a few weeks to a few months.
For instance:
- The summer school programs are providing international learning opportunities in the short term.
- Language immersion courses assist students in enhancing language and communication skills.
- Research internships offer work experience within a faculty or industry.
- Professional certification programs facilitate special skills and employability.
Short study abroad programs: These are the best programs for students interested in studying abroad on a short-term basis before pursuing more permanent programs.

Approx. Annual Costs for the best countries
|
Location |
Approx. Tuition Fee |
Approx. Living Costs |
|
USA |
₹15–40 Lakhs |
₹10–15 Lakhs |
|
UK |
₹12–35 Lakhs |
₹9–14 Lakhs |
|
Canada |
₹10–25 Lakhs |
₹8–12 Lakhs |
|
Australia |
₹12–30 Lakhs |
₹10–15 Lakhs |
|
Germany |
₹0–8 Lakhs |
₹7–12 Lakhs |
|
France |
₹3–12 Lakhs |
₹7–10 Lakhs |
|
Dubai |
₹8–20 Lakhs |
₹6–10 Lakhs |

Understanding Study Abroad Scholarships
Students undertaking study abroad programs have the option of trying different study abroad scholarships as a way of lowering their education costs.
- Merit-based scholarships are given to students who the organisation feels have performed well academically or accomplished remarkable results.
- The need-based scholarships help students who need a scholarship to study abroad.
- Governments also offer country-specific scholarships to attract international students.
- University scholarships are scholarships that assist in lowering the tuition fees of students.
Popular Study Abroad Scholarships.
- Chevening School of Scholarships helps to finance postgraduate students in the United Kingdom.
- The Fulbright Program subsidises students visiting the United States of America in institutions of higher learning.
- DAAD Scholarships are used to study and research in Germany.
- The Australian awards scholarships are in a position to help students access quality education in Australia.
- Vanier Canada Graduate Scholarships are aimed at fostering exceptional student doctoral scholars in Canada.
The living expenditure, travel and the tuition fees are also covered by most of the study abroad scholarships thus the expenditure is significantly reduced.

Study Abroad Application Process.
Step 1: Shortlist your Universities after doing proper research
Shortlist the universities where you want to apply as per your experiences and budget by considering the following factors:
- Rankings and reputation of universities
- Curriculum of the courses and specialities
- School fees and expenses
- Student graduate employability and career performance
- Presence of scholarships to study abroad
Step 2: Practice for the Entrance Tests.

Step 3: You need to submit your Applications
The documents are needed while submitting your application:
- Academic transcripts and certificates
- SOP
- Up-to-date resume or CV
- LOR
- Test score reports
By making correct and full applications, you are more likely to get yourself admission offers.
Step 4: Apply for Scholarships and Financial Aids
To ease the burden of international higher education, make sure that you also apply to the related study abroad scholarships as you are submitting your university applications.
Step 5: Get a Student Visa
When there is an offer of admission then begin working on a visa application. Check the conditions of a country, prepare financial reports and book visa appointments immediately to not waste time.
Step 6: Plan On How to Depart.
After confirming the visa, finalize on the accommodation, travelling plans, pre-departure courses and ensure that you are properly geared up and ready to make a smooth entry to your desired destination.
By doing so, the students will comfortably undergo the admission process and have increased chances of admissions into study abroad programs of their preference.
